Hi all,

i was wondering why it is not possible to draw associations within a
profile definitio diagram? Since Stereotypes are subclasses of classes
and the spec doesn't prohibits the usage of associations between
stereotypes, it should be possible to draw these associations with
UMLDiagrams...

Any comment?!

Hi Timothy,

There is bug 174957 in UML2 Tools bugzilla for Association support in Profile diagrams.
There is no figures in UML specification showing association in a profile, that's why associations were not implemented in initial set of supported metaclasses in profile diagrams.

However, you can still create and edit associations when you open Class diagram editor for a profile or in the UML editor.
